国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 數據庫 > Oracle > 正文

Oracle 11G密碼180天過期后的修改方法

2020-07-26 14:18:23
字體:
來源:轉載
供稿:網友

由于Oracle11G的新特性所致,經常會遇到使用sqlplus登陸oracle數據庫時提示“ORA-28002: 7 天之后口令將過期”等情況。 在Oracle 11G 創建用戶時缺省密碼過期限制是180天, 如果超過180天用戶密碼未做修改則該用戶無法登錄,提示“ORA-28001: the password has expired”

  密碼過期后,業務進程連接數據庫異常,必然會影響使用與登錄。

  解放方法:

  *******************************************************

  1. 查看用戶密碼的有效期設置(一般默認的配置文件是DEFAULT)

  SQL > SELECT * FROM dba_profiles WHERE profile='DEFAULT' AND resource_name='PASSWORD_LIFE_TIME'

  2. 將密碼有效期由默認的180天修改成“無限制”,修改之后不需要重啟動數據庫,會立即生效

  SQL > Alter PROFILE DEFAULT LIMIT PASSWORD_LIFE_TIME UNLIMITED;

  3. 帳戶再改一次密碼

  SQL > alter user ink identified by <原來的密碼> ----不用換新密碼

  4. 使用修改后的用戶登錄,如果報“ORA-28000:用戶已被鎖”,解鎖

  SQL > alter user db_user account unlock;

  SQL > commit;

發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
主站蜘蛛池模板: 肇源县| 东明县| 襄汾县| 临洮县| 彰武县| 博乐市| 布拖县| 遂溪县| 齐齐哈尔市| 陕西省| 信宜市| 三门县| 汨罗市| 永胜县| 固镇县| 河南省| 蕲春县| 行唐县| 五莲县| 维西| 石景山区| 三穗县| 梧州市| 来宾市| 鞍山市| 盐津县| 龙游县| 怀远县| 南安市| 和田市| 玛沁县| 茌平县| 乌苏市| 琼结县| 南华县| 手游| 洛阳市| 随州市| 安达市| 高青县| 六安市|